The Joshua School

The Joshua School serves 45 students in grades Kindergarten-12, is a member of the Other associations(s) for exceptional children.
The student:teacher of The Joshua School is 4:1 and the school's religious affiliation is Nonsectarian.

School Notes

  • School Motto: The Joshua School is committed to helping individuals with autism spectrum disorder and developmental disabilities attain the highest quality of life--valuing each unique mind, body and spirit.
